ARCH welcomes professor Stephanie Van de Voorde

Stephanie Van de Voorde takes up a tenure track position in Architectural and Construction History and Heritage at the Department of Architectural Engineering at VUB from October 1, 2020.

Transcending traditional perspectives in architectural history and heritage studies, Stephanie will focus on the twofold correlation between Architecture and Construction, in both History and Heritage. Stephanie will further engage in the consolidation of Construction History as an international, multidisciplinary research discipline and in the development of a new framework for young heritage. She will give courses on Architectural and Construction History, History of Urban Planning and Theoretical Reflections on Monument Care.

Trained as an architectural engineer, Stephanie has a profound knowledge on 20th century building materials and building culture. She co-organized the Sixth International Congress on Construction History (6ICCH, Brussels, 2018) and co-edited the proceedings ‘Building Knowledge, Constructing Histories’. Stephanie is also a founding member of the International Federation for Construction history and co-chairs the research group Construction Histories Brussels. In relation to the field of heritage, she is a member of the editorial board of the bimonthly journal M&L. Monumenten, Landschappen en Archeologie, and an Expert Member of the ICOMOS International Scientific Committee 20th Century (ISC20C).

For the department, the appointment of Stephanie Van de Voorde means a reinforcement of the current expertise in the fields of Construction History and Architectural Heritage.
